The Importance Of Foundation Degree Dentistry

foundation degree dentistry is a critical step in the educational journey for aspiring dental professionals. This program provides students with the necessary knowledge and skills to begin a career in dentistry, laying the groundwork for further training and specialization in the field. In this article, we will explore the significance of foundation degree dentistry and the role it plays in shaping the future of dental healthcare.

foundation degree dentistry is designed to provide students with a solid foundation in the principles of dentistry, including oral health, anatomy, dental sciences, and clinical skills. This program typically lasts two years and combines academic coursework with practical training in dental clinics and laboratories. Students learn how to perform basic dental procedures, such as examinations, cleanings, and fillings, under the supervision of experienced dentists and faculty members.

One of the key benefits of foundation degree dentistry is that it allows students to gain hands-on experience in a real-world dental setting. This practical training is essential for developing the skills and confidence needed to succeed in the field of dentistry. By working with patients and dental professionals, students learn how to interact with diverse populations, communicate effectively, and provide high-quality care.

In addition to clinical experience, foundation degree dentistry also provides students with a strong academic background in dental sciences. Courses in anatomy, physiology, pathology, and radiography help students understand the underlying principles of oral health and disease. This knowledge is essential for making informed decisions about patient care and treatment options.
